Integrated Capital, a U.S. hotel-focused, real estate advisory and investment firm, has completed the sale of Marriott Kansas City Overland Park, an 11-story hotel located in Overland Park.

Integrated Capital divested the 398-room hotel to a joint venture (JV) between U.S. hotel asset management services firm Wexford Lodging Advisors and alternative investment management firm Trinity Private Equity Group.

The property includes 13,370 square feet of meeting space, three food-and-beverage venues, a fitness center and both an indoor and an outdoor pool. U.S. hotel management company Davidson Hotels & Resorts will operate the hotel.

The JV plans to invest circa $17 million to upgrade the property’s guestrooms and public spaces, renovate its meeting space and lobby, introduce Marriott’s M Club concierge lounge and develop a new fitness center.
